Didn't turn out so good. The vegetables were crunchy and the crust was half raw. I would recommend stewing the vegetables, soup and chicken for maybe ~20 minutes before putting it into the 13x9 dish. Not sure if I would use the crescent rolls next time. I might try using bisquik biscuits or buying pie crust.
